4. PREPARATION OF WALL
4.1 INSTALLATION ON NORMAL BRICK WALL
1 . Open the carton and remove the contents, putting them to one side to avoid damage. The
heater should be placed carefully on the floor, avoid damaging the thermostat phial.

3. Cut a hole 135mrn dia. for the air inlet duct, making sure that it is straight and level,
making good the wall at both ends if necessary.
4. Drill the three fixing holes to a minimum depth of 57mm using a 6mm diameter
masonry drill and fit the wall plugs into the holes.
5. Remove any combustible wall cladding as shown in Fig. 3.
6. Fit the two upper fixing brackets to the wall using the woodscrews provided leaving at least
245mrn between them, as shown in Fig. 3.
